What is Slamming?

Slamming involves lowering a car's ride height by adjusting its suspension. This is done by replacing the original suspension components with aftermarket parts that allow for a lower ride height. The goal of slamming a car is to achieve a more aggressive and sporty look, as well as improve its handling and performance.

The Pros and Cons of Slamming an Audi A3

Like any other car modification, slamming an Audi A3 has its pros and cons. Some of the advantages of slamming include improved handling and performance, a more aggressive and sporty look, and better aerodynamics. However, it also has some drawbacks such as reduced ground clearance, a stiffer ride, and increased wear and tear on the car's suspension components.

How to Slam Your Audi A3

Slamming an Audi A3 can be a complex and time-consuming process, but it can be done with the right tools and knowledge. You will need to purchase aftermarket suspension components such as lowering springs, coilovers, and sway bars. You may also need to make additional modifications such as adding spacers, adjusting the camber, and upgrading the brakes.

DIY or Professional Installation?

While it is possible to slam your Audi A3 yourself, it is highly recommended that you seek professional installation. This is because slamming involves making adjustments to your car's suspension, which can affect its safety and performance on the road. A professional installer will have the experience and expertise necessary to ensure that your car is properly lowered and aligned.

Tips for Maintaining Your Slammed Audi A3

Once you have slammed your Audi A3, it is important to maintain it properly to ensure its longevity and performance. Some tips for maintaining your slammed Audi A3 include regular alignment and suspension checks, avoiding speed bumps and rough roads, and upgrading your tires and brakes.

The Best Aftermarket Parts for Your Slammed Audi A3

There are many aftermarket parts available for slammed Audi A3s, but not all of them are created equal. Some of the best aftermarket parts for your slammed Audi A3 include H&R lowering springs, KW coilovers, and Eibach sway bars. These parts are designed to improve your car's handling and performance, while also enhancing its appearance.
